In the ever-shifting arenas of Fortnite's Chapter 7, a new kind of quest has emerged — one that borrows its mythology from cinema and wraps it in the language of chance. The Bride's Forsaken Vow Blade, a Mythic weapon born from the Kill Bill universe, does not wait at a fixed address; it appears once per match at a random location, demanding that players remain alert, adaptable, and ready for an immediate reckoning. To claim it is not merely to find it, but to survive the confrontation it summons — a design that transforms a loot hunt into something closer to a trial.
